A Abacus: History, Use, and Benefits
For centuries, the abacus has served as a remarkably simple yet powerful calculating tool, predating even the invention of written numerals in many cultures. Originating possibly in ancient Mesopotamia, China, or Egypt, its precise history remains somewhat shrouded in mystery, with evidence suggesting various forms of the device were used across a wide geographic region. Today, the abacus isn't merely a historical artifact; it’s actively used for teaching mathematical notions, particularly to children, as it fosters a deep understanding of place value and numerical relationships. The upsides extend beyond simple arithmetic – learning to use an abacus can enhance concentration, improve memory, and develop problem-solving skills. Furthermore, its tactile nature offers an alternative learning pathway for learners who may struggle with traditional methods, providing a more interactive and customized learning journey.

Discovering Counting Frame for Youngsters: The Time-Honored Method to Math
Looking for a stimulating way to develop your student's mathematical skills? Consider the abacus! This historical device offers a unique alternative to typical math teaching. Rather than relying solely on rote learning, using an abacus encourages spatial understanding of arithmetic. Kids actively manipulate the beads, which helps them to understand principles like addition, taking away, and even repeated addition. It's not just about performing calculations; it’s about building a strong foundation in math and boosting their thinking skills!
